Dear Mr. Scott:
This is the final response to your letter dated April 28, 1986, in which you requested, pursuant to the Freedom of Information Act (F0IA), five categories of records regarding activities at the Palo Verde plant.
The records identified on the enclosed Appendix B are being withheld from public disclosure pursuant to Exemption (6) of the F0IA (5 U.S.C. 552(b)(6)) and 10 CFR 9.5(a)(6) of the Commission's regulations.
Disclosure of the information would constitute a clearly unwarranted invasion of personal privacy.
Certain additional records are being withheld from public disclosure pursuant to Exemptions (5), (6), (7)(A), (7)(C), and (7)(D) of the F0IA (5 U.S.C. 552(b)(5), (6), (7)(1), (7)(iii), and (7)(iv) of the Commission's regulations. The records are predecisional and investigatory records compiled for law enforcement purposes, disclosure of which would interfere with an ongoing enforcement proceeoing.
Pursuant to 10 CFR 9.9 and 9.15 of the Commission's regulations, it has been determined that the information withheld is exempt from proouction or disclosure, and that its production or disclosure is contrary to the public interest. The persons responsible for the cenial of records listed on Appendix B and certain predecisional and investigatory records noted above are the undersigned and Mr. John B. Martin, Regional Administrator, Region V. Tne person responsible for the denial of certain records denied under Exemption (7)(A) is Mr. Ben B.
Hayes, Director, Office of Investigations.
The denials by Mr. Martin and myself may be appealed to the Executive Director for Operations within 30 days from the receipt of this letter.
Any such appeal must be in writing, addressed to the Executive Director for Operations, U.S. Nuclear Regulatory Comission, Washington DC, 20555, and should clearly state on the envelope and in the letter that it is an " Appeal from an Initial F0IA Decision." The denial by Mr. Hayes may be appealed within 30 days to the Secretary of the Comission and should be addressed to the Secretary of the Commission.
l l
87040gi74 870331 14 PDR hTT86
Mr. Myron Scott For your information, portions of records subject to a related request, F01A-86-363, have been placed into the NRC Public Document Rcom. In the event you may be interested in obtaining copies of those records, we are enclosing a list of the records (see enclosed Appendix C) ano a notice that provides information on charges and procedures for obtaining copies of records from the PDR.
This ccmpletes NRC's action on your F0IA request.
